Transaction 139a16e08b17db28cf6154308b743ce62cb3d5d6a8bd031c3cf612d5d17ca746
1 Input
2 Outputs
- 139a16e08b17db28cf6154308b743ce62cb3d5d6a8bd031c3cf612d5d17ca746:0
- 139a16e08b17db28cf6154308b743ce62cb3d5d6a8bd031c3cf612d5d17ca746:1
value 401580
address 3Pca5WmaRG2kSzkjuaUGMWHBCqvM8k2YKA
value 12657230
address 199cADES53NT3NBkq5tuU3oxZGTaGHd9uA